HomeMy WebLinkAboutOrdinance 1002 ORDINANCE NUMBER 1002 WHEREAS, the City Council has received a petition from the neighborhood in close proximity with 7817 Maplewood Drive (Lot 8, Block 7, Clearfield Addition), North Richland Hills, Texas, claiming that the past and present use of the said property as a child care facility constitutes both a public and a private nuisance; and WHEREAS, the City Council gave notice of hearing to the owner of the subject property that the City Council would hold a hearing on January 10, 1983, at 7:30 p.m. to determine whether or not a nuisance existed at 7817 Maplewood; and WHEREAS, the owner of such property was represented at such hearing by one Tim O'Neal; and WHEREAS, the public hearing was held and all parties were given a full opportunity to testify and present evidence; NOW, THEREFORE, be it ordained by the City Council of the City of North Richland Hills, Texas, that: l. After hearing, the City Council finds that the past and present operation of the premises as a child care center constitutes both a public and private nuisance. 2. The City Council further finds that a substantial portion of the allegation in the attached petition are true. 3. The City Attorney is directed to take such action as may be necessary to abate the subject nuisances. Passed and approved this 24thday of January J m~~~m 'J , 1983. ATTEST: --.....".- ~ %:d~ //-.P~ TO: CITY COUNCIL CITY OF NORTH RICHLAND HILLS, TEXAS We the undersigned property owners in close proximity to 7817 Maplewood or Lot 8, Block 7 object to the past, present and future use of those premises for a child care facility and to the contemplated future use òf such premises for a child care facility. The basis for our objection are: 1. The immediate past, present and future use constitutes a private nuisance for those of us immediately adjacent to such property. The facilities located at 7817 Maplewood Drive, Lot 8, Block 7 Clearview addi- tion known as North Richland Preschool is directly across frorn a one family dwelling at 7816 Maplewood Drive. Adjacent to the property at 7817 Maplewood drive to the East is a one family dwelling located at 7821 Maplewood Drive. Directly behind the premises at 7817 Maplewood Drive is a one family dwelling at Stanley. 2. The immediate past use constituted a public nuisance for the rest of us in the neighborhood and for the city as a whole. 3. The continued use now and in the future of these premises for the purpose of a child care center would be both a public and a private nuisance to us and to the city as a whole. The reasons that the child care use constitutes a nuisance are as follows: 1. So much traffic is generated by the center at certain times of the day that the street cannot be used by the rest of the neighborhood. 2. The cars stopping to let out children and pick up children at the premises in question cause traffic stoppage so as to prevent o~r use of the public street and the use of the street by the general public. 3. The noise created by the facility, both traffic and otherwise, prevents close neighbors from enjoyable use of thier homes. 4. The nuisance of a large commercial sign in the front yard of the premises located at 7817 Maplewood Drive. 5. A large commercial trash dumpster located in the front yard of the premises at 7817 Maplewood Drive. 6. Traffic in and out of facility at 7817 Maplewood Drive are using and blocking driveways of neighbors here and around premises located at 7817 Maplewood Drive. 7. Individuals delivering and picking up children are walking across surrounding neighbors yards to enter the prernises located at 7817 Maplewood Drive. 8. Children are not properly supervised at the premises located at 7817 Maplewood, and have been seen wandering through the neighborhood because individuals are allowing children to leave from their car in the street to enter the prernises at 781YMaplewood Drive because there are no facilities to enter or leave the premises at 7817 Maplewood Drive. 9. Traffic to and from the premises at 7817 Maplewood Drive is endangering the lives of children who live in the 7800 block of Maplewood Drive. Autornobiles will drive in and back in neighboring driveways and yards. Several times children have almost been killed when traffic uses the neighborhood driveways and yards to enter and turnaround. 10. Traffic to and from the facilities located at 7817 Maplewood Drive is causing damage to the neighbors driveways, shrubs, trees and grass by driving and walk- ing across yards to enter or leave premises located at 7817 Maplewood Drive. 11. Employees of said facilities located at 7817 Maplewood Drive do not have any parking facilities and thus are parking in front of and many tirnes blocking driveways. We have deed restrictions against this use to which subject property has been put. We ask the Council's cooperation enforcing our deed restrictions. We have, individually and collectively, objected to city officials about the facility over a period of years. We know that our property values have been, and will be deminished by the past, present and future use of the property in question as a child care facility. We ask that the City Council, after hearing, declare that a public and private nui- cance is created by use of the premises a:'" rJ i /1 rlJf~nd further ask that the Council order the nuisance abated by whatever means available.
